Alert: TideTrack widget failing to refresh predictions. The widget falls back to cached tables after three failed fetches, so displayed tides may be up to 12 hours stale. Severity is moderate; hold the release until the feed recovers. If the condition persists past one hour, notify the data team.

alerts address for kafof-bagag: kasael@olvarqdyn.corp

**Ticket: RateLens parity checker — repeated connection failures**

Priority: High

The RateLens hotel rate-parity checker has been dropping its database connection every 10–15 minutes since last night's deploy. Symptoms: comparison jobs stall mid-run, then retry from scratch, doubling load. Pool exhaustion suspected — idle timeout may be mismatched with the proxy's. Restarting the worker clears it briefly. Support: do not advise customers to re-run scans manually. To reproduce and inspect the stalled jobs, connect using the string below.

primary connection of kagef-yagug = redis://druath_svc:vN@db-e0f5.ordinsys.internal:5432/olidor

Leadership Review Briefing — Second-Source Supplier Search

For the incoming director: procurement has shortlisted three candidate suppliers for the Varrow housing assembly, following capacity concerns at our sole source in Kettleholm. Qualification audits begin next month; dual-tooling costs are budgeted. Timeline targets first validated parts within two quarters. The strategic dependency this addresses is outlined directly below.

management briefing: Headcount on the Belix team goes from 60 to 93 by the end of November. Gross margin on Belix came in at 23 percent against a plan of 47 percent.

## Step 3: Point your plugin at the new tailer

As of Loglace 2.0, the `tailctl` binary replaces the old `logtap` wrapper. Plugins that shelled out to `logtap follow` must instead call `tailctl stream` and read newline-delimited JSON from stdout. Exit codes have changed: 2 now means the stream was truncated, not auth failure. Update any retry logic accordingly. Filters are no longer passed as flags; they are read from the resolved config file. For reference, the default daemon configuration that ships with 2.0 is shown below.

service settings:
ralael:
  pin: 7453
  tenant: zorath
  seal: seal_087806e4
  metrics_host: metrics.ralael.paliqworks.example
  standby_team: fraath
  escalation: praok-istiel
  nonce: 10e083